Code Description

ICD-10 Q22.8 is a billable code used to indicate a diagnosis of other congenital malformations of tricuspid valve.

Key Diagnostic Point:

Congenital malformations of the tricuspid valve can manifest in various forms, including atresia, stenosis, or dysplasia. These anomalies can lead to significant hemodynamic changes, resulting in right heart failure, arrhythmias, and other complications. The tricuspid valve plays a crucial role in maintaining proper blood flow from the right atrium to the right ventricle, and any malformation can disrupt this process. Patients may present with symptoms such as cyanosis, fatigue, and poor growth. Diagnosis typically involves echocardiography, which can visualize structural abnormalities and assess functional impairment. Management may include medical therapy, surgical intervention, or catheter-based procedures, depending on the severity of the defect and associated anomalies. It is essential to consider the presence of other congenital heart defects, such as septal defects or tetralogy of Fallot, which may coexist and complicate the clinical picture.

Code Complexity Analysis

Complexity Rating: Medium

Medium Complexity

Complexity Factors

  • Variability in presentation and severity of tricuspid valve malformations
  • Need for detailed echocardiographic findings for accurate coding
  • Potential for associated congenital heart defects requiring additional codes
  • Differentiation from acquired heart conditions in pediatric patients

Audit Risk Factors

  • Inadequate documentation of echocardiographic findings
  • Failure to report associated congenital heart defects
  • Misclassification of congenital malformations as acquired conditions
  • Lack of clarity in clinical notes regarding the severity of the defect

Frequently Asked Questions

What are the common associated conditions with tricuspid valve malformations?

Tricuspid valve malformations often coexist with other congenital heart defects, such as atrial septal defects, ventricular septal defects, and tetralogy of Fallot. Genetic syndromes like Down syndrome and Turner syndrome may also be associated.
